February 18, 2013Cheers to the regional qualifiers
The district round of the state cheerleading tournament wrapped up at various locations across the state. Several local teams advanced to the regional round following top-four finishes in districts.
Here's where the local teams will compete in regionals Feb. 23. For a complete list of all the regional competitors, visit www.mhsaa.com.
Division 1 at Troy Athens
Macomb Dakota, Rochester High, Rochester Adams, Stoney Creek, Utica Stevenson, Utica Ford II, Utica Eisenhower and Warren Cousino will be in action beginning at 11 a.m.
Division 1 at Novi
Lake Orion is the lone local qualifier. Action begins at 3 p.m.
Division 2 at Ortonville Brandon
Madison Heights Lamphere and Warren Woods Tower are the only local squads in action. Competition gets under way at 10 a.m.
Division 3 at Oxford
Pontiac Notre Dame Prep is the only local qualifier. Action gets under way at 6 p.m.
Division 4 at Mason
Sterling Heights Parkway Christian is the lone local squad. Competition begins at 6 p.m.
